Definitions:

Organic Product

A compound produced through an organic reaction, typically consisting of carbon atoms in combination with hydrogen, oxygen, nitrogen, or other elements.

Ketone

Organic compounds featuring a carbonyl group (C=O) bonded to two carbon atoms, used in solvents and in the manufacture of various chemicals.

Enol

A chemical species characterized by a carbon-carbon double bond adjacent to an alcohol group, often in equilibrium with its keto form.

Equilibrium

A state in which the rates of the forward and reverse reactions are equal, leading to no net change in the concentration of reactants and products over time.
